Michael Joe Cosgrave
Question:207 Mr. Cosgrave asked the Minister for Justice, Equality and Law Reform the reason for the delay by the Garda Síochána in sending a report to the Director of Public Prosecutions on an alleged rape in a hospital (details supplied) in Dublin 3 on 5 June 1997; the reason no one has to date been charged with the incident in spite of the fact that the attack was witnessed by a hospital staff member and a suspect was detained at the scene by gardaí and brought in for questioning; if he will give details of the current position in this regard. [19931/97]
